Cerba Healthcare, headquartered in France, is a leading player in the global healthcare sector, specialising in laboratory services and diagnostics. Founded in 1967, the company has expanded its operations across Europe, Africa, and the Middle East, establishing a strong presence in the medical testing industry. With a commitment to innovation, Cerba Healthcare offers a comprehensive range of services, including clinical pathology, genetic testing, and specialised diagnostics. In 2023, Cerba Healthcare reported total carbon emissions of approximately 339,011,000 kg CO2e. This figure includes 12,879,000 kg CO2e from Scope 1 emissions, 6,131,000 kg CO2e from Scope 2 emissions, and 320,000,000 kg CO2e from Scope 3 emissions. Within Scope 3, significant contributors included purchased goods and services at 124,800,000 kg CO2e, upstream transportation and distribution at 137,600,000 kg CO2e, and waste generated in operations at 19,200,000 kg CO2e. In 2021, the company had a total of approximately 689,105,000 kg CO2e in emissions, indicating a substantial reduction in emissions over the two-year period. The breakdown for 2021 included 7,730,000 kg CO2e from Scope 1, 4,091,000 kg CO2e from Scope 2, and a significant 677,284,000 kg CO2e from Scope 3. Despite these figures, Cerba Healthcare has not publicly disclosed specific reduction targets or initiatives aimed at decreasing their carbon footprint. The absence of documented reduction targets suggests that while the company is actively measuring its emissions, it may not yet have formalised commitments to reduce them in line with industry standards or frameworks such as the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i).
